【用excel公式怎么算排名】在日常工作中,我们经常需要对数据进行排名,例如成绩排名、销售排名等。Excel提供了多种方法来实现排名功能,其中最常用的就是使用公式。下面将详细说明如何通过Excel公式计算排名,并附上示例表格。
一、基本排名公式
在Excel中,可以使用 `RANK` 函数或 `RANK.EQ` 函数来进行排名。这两个函数的用法类似,区别在于 `RANK.EQ` 是Excel 2010及以后版本中推荐使用的函数。
语法:
```
=RANK.EQ(数值, 数据区域, [排序方式])
```
- 数值:要排名的数值。
- 数据区域:包含所有要比较的数据的范围。
- 排序方式:可选参数,1 表示降序(从高到低),0 或省略表示升序(从低到高)。
二、实例演示
假设我们有以下销售数据,想要根据销售额进行排名:
| 姓名 | 销售额 |
| 张三 | 5000 |
| 李四 | 7500 |
| 王五 | 6000 |
| 赵六 | 9000 |
| 孙七 | 8000 |
步骤:
1. 在C2单元格输入公式:
```
=RANK.EQ(B2, $B$2:$B$6)
```
2. 将公式下拉填充至C6。
结果如下:
| 姓名 | 销售额 | 排名 |
| 张三 | 5000 | 5 |
| 李四 | 7500 | 2 |
| 王五 | 6000 | 4 |
| 赵六 | 9000 | 1 |
| 孙七 | 8000 | 3 |
三、注意事项
1. 绝对引用:在公式中使用 `$B$2:$B$6` 是为了在下拉时保持数据区域不变。
2. 重复值处理:如果存在相同数值,`RANK.EQ` 会为它们分配相同的排名,后续排名会跳过。
3. 升序与降序:若需按从小到大排名,可在公式中添加第3个参数:`1`。
四、其他方法(高级)
如果你使用的是Excel 2019或Office 365,还可以使用 `RANK.AVG` 函数,它会在有重复值时返回平均排名。
公式示例:
```
=RANK.AVG(B2, $B$2:$B$6)
```
五、总结
| 方法 | 公式 | 特点 |
| RANK.EQ | =RANK.EQ(数值, 区域) | 最常用,支持重复值相同排名 |
| RANK.AVG | =RANK.AVG(数值, 区域) | 重复值时返回平均排名 |
| RANK | =RANK(数值, 区域) | 旧版函数,不推荐使用 |
通过上述方法,你可以轻松地在Excel中使用公式进行排名操作。无论是简单的成绩排名还是复杂的销售统计,都可以快速完成。希望本文能帮助你更好地掌握Excel中的排名技巧!
